Data collected around L1 would provide insights into the origin, acceleration, and anisotropy of solar wind and space weather phenomena.

India's Aditya-L1 solar mission spacecraft has commenced collecting scientific data to help scientists analyse particles surrounding Earth, ISRO said on September 18.

The sensors on board India's first solar observatory have begun measuring ions and electrons at distances greater than 50,000 km from Earth, ISRO announced in a post on X.
